Quarterly newsletter, Volume 2 - July 2007 What’s New @ ICCO ICCO and independent auditor DNV are setting up a global framework contract to simplify the process of CMS certification and to ensure consistency across different markets. DNV has a global network of some 7000 employees in more than 100 countries and has been managing risk since the 1860s. They perform cross-industry certification for standards (including ISO) and boast an impressive list of blue-chip clients. A global contract would allow ICCO members, among other things, to: draw from a pre-approved list of local auditors; apply standardised pricing; and enjoy centralised administration, including the issue of certificates and prompts for renewals. This avoids the hassle for members of reinventing extensive contracts from the home countries. The Consultancy Management Standard (CMS) is an internationally recognised standard of professionalism encompassing all categories of agency management. It offers a quality guarantee to clients as well as confidence to businesses and is an exclusive benefit to ICCO membership. Currently some 200 firms in 10 countries hold CMS or CMS II certification.
